Get in Touch** The Subaru repair market in and around Freeport, MN, reflects its semi-rural setting. Within Freeport itself, options are limited to a single, highly reputable generalist (Freeport Auto Service). For specialized services—particularly those requiring proprietary software and tools like official EyeSight calibration or complex hybrid system diagnostics—residents typically travel to St. Cloud. The competitive landscape in St. Cloud is more robust, featuring several independent shops (like STC Auto Pros and Import Auto Service) that compete directly with the franchised Subaru dealership on price and personalized service. These top independents have successfully carved out a niche by developing Subaru-specific expertise. Pricing is generally competitive with the regional average, with labor rates significantly lower than the dealership. However, for certain procedures like genuine EyeSight calibration or hybrid battery service, the dealership may still be the only viable option due to tooling and software restrictions imposed by Subaru.

Common questions about subaru repair services in Freeport, MN
In Freeport, common issues include head gasket failures on older models (like Outbacks and Foresters), which can be exacerbated by temperature swings, and CV joint wear from gravel and rural road driving. Winter conditions also lead to frequent battery and brake service requests due to cold starts and road salt corrosion.
Look for shops in Freeport or nearby communities like Albany or Sauk Centre that are Subaru-specific specialists or have technicians with ASE certification. Check for online reviews from local customers and ask if they use genuine or high-quality aftermarket parts to ensure they understand Subaru's all-wheel-drive systems.
Seek service immediately if you notice unusual vibrations, binding when turning, or the AWD/check engine light illuminates. Given Freeport's snowy winters and muddy spring roads, having a fully functional AWD system is critical for safety, so prompt inspection at a local shop is advised.
Generally, independent repair shops in the Freeport area offer more competitive labor rates than dealerships in larger cities like St. Cloud. However, parts costs are similar, so for major services, getting a quote locally can lead to significant savings, especially when factoring in travel time.
Freeport's climate demands specific attention: undercarriage washes to combat road salt corrosion, more frequent battery testing due to extreme cold, and ensuring your cooling system is robust for summer heat. Also, prepare for gravel road driving by having suspension and tire inspections done regularly at a local shop familiar with these conditions.
